So what are “Backend Sales“?

These are the sales that you make to customers who have PREVIOUSLY purchased your products. These are the buyers who you have already impressed with your product.. the ones you have already built a relationship with.

And the fact is… they are the easiest to SELL more products to!

And if you’re not targeting these clients with more of your products… then you are missing out on the biggest opportunity for increased profits in your business.

You see… you have already spent the advertising dollars to attract these clients… so any further purchases they make will only cost you the production cost, or the cost of the good to you of your product.

Let me give you an example. I recently purchased an information product (an ebook) I was interested in for around $30. After reading the information, I was that impressed that I then went and spent $240 on another product from that seller.

OK… let’s take a look at Hidden Sales broken down into easier terms:

Fact #1: “Once a person buys from you, it’s easier to get them to buy again.” Realize that when a customer is already there and buying, you’ve got to keep selling to them. It is so much easier to sell more to an existing customer than to try to acquire and sell to new customers.

Fact #2: “Most people who leave your site won’t be back unless you get their contact information.” Before a person has a chance to leave your site, tap in to the tricks and techniques available to get them to stay, to get them to take action, or to get them into your funnel so that you can continue to advertise to them.
